Nabil Elaraby (Arabic: نبيل العربي; born 15 March 1935) is an Egyptian diplomat who has been Secretary-General of the Arab League since July 2011. Previously, he was Foreign Minister of Egypt in Essam Sharaf's government from March to June 2011.
